mul / dḪabaṣīrānu is an ancient Mesopotamian asterism.
Dictionary
Kurtik with Hilder, Hoffmann, Horowitz, Kim
Var. entries: dḪa-ba-ri; Akkadian parallel to mulEN.TE.NA.BAR.ḪUM/LUM/SIG4; the meaning of the Akkadian word is not quite clear, possible connections with ḫumṣīru "(big) mouse" with the meaning: "Mouse-like". [AHw, 355b; CAD Ḫ, 8; Landsberger 1934, 105f.]; a constellation within Centaurus (Centaurus) [G. 179; BPO 2, 12; AHw, 303].
